Principal Course Lead - MSc Physician Associate
Job Purpose
The role will initially involve leading the 1.9 FTE Physician Associate course team to develop the new curriculum and assessment strategy according to the GMC conditions and obtain University approval. We expect the next cohort of students to start at UEL in September 2026 when you will then lead the delivery of the MSc in Physician Associate.
Working with the Dean of Medicine, other academic leads in the school, with external collaborative partners such local authorities, NHS trusts and accrediting/professional bodies you will ensure that the programme is delivered to a very high standard.
As a member of the senior academic team, you will be expected to lead and support other members of the team. You will take initiatives to enhance students learning experience and also offer help in the development and growth of clinical education, research and knowledge exchange activities in clinical practice.
This is a 0.8 FTE to full-time post with a potential for clinical practice provision to remain on the professional register as per PSRB requirements.
About You
The ideal candidate would have:
- A PhD or Masters in a health-related field or hold an equivalent professional qualification
- Current registration with GMC, with a licence to practice or registration with the NMC, GPhC, or other relevant UK health professional body.
- PG Cert in Learning and Teaching in Higher Education or the equivalent
- Accreditation by AdvanceHE at either FHEA or SFHEA level
- Minimum of three years post qualification experience
- A proven record of teaching at undergraduate and/or postgraduate levels, with an enthusiastic approach to teaching and the ability to interact with students in ways that will enhance the student experience
- Understanding and experience of implementation of curricula within clinically focused programmes, including interprofessional learning.
- Experience of working collaboratively and in partnership with internal and external colleagues and stakeholders securing appropriate and quality assured placements and employment opportunities for students.
- Knowledge and understanding of Physician Associates regulatory framework, the GMC curriculum and accreditation requirements.
- Experience of teaching and assessing students within a university setting and experience as a mentor/supervisor/clinical teacher of students in practice, using a range of techniques and resources, including simulation, both face-to-face and online.
